Throwers Shine in Loss to Wellesley

Girls Track Drops Season Opening Meet

 

The DHS Girls Track team was defeated by Wellesley in their season opening meet Tuesday afternoon by a score of 93-43.

The chilly weather conditions didn’t stop the throwers from making a statement. 
The Dedham throwers outscored Wellesley 26-1.

Sophomore Unity Jean-Louis led the way placing first in shot with a throw of 31’7 and first in discus with a throw of 96’1. Senior captain Ellen Masalsky placed first in javelin with a 97’9 throw and second in discus throwing 88’10. 

Impressive performances included a second place finish by senior Taylor Roberts in both shot (27’3.75) and javelin (80’7).  Senior captain Kerrianne Downing placed third in shot (26’1) and discus (75’10).

With their performances, Unity, Ellen, and Taylor all qualified for the state meet.

On the track, freshman Hannah Ryan, competing in her first high school meet, placed second in the 400m hurdles with a time of 77.1. Wellesley dominated the sprinting events as they swept the 100 and 200. 

In the 800, sophomore Mary Kate Coughlin blew away the competition running 2:35, qualifying her for the state meet.  Coach Barbuto called Mary Kate’s performance “remarkable considering the strength of the wind.”  Junior Allison Martin placed third in the 100m hurdles with a time of 17.9 and senior Laura O’Hanlon placed second in the 2 mile running 13:09.

Dedham also scored in triple jump with a second place finish by junior Kerri Kelleher (30’5) and a third place finish by freshman Hannah Ryan (28’6).  Senior Emily Hill placed third in high jump jumping 4’3.

Dedham competes again for its first win on Wednesday when they face rival Norwood.
